匠心精神 - 良心品质腾讯认可的专业机构-IT人的高薪实战学院

咨询电话:4000806560

从零开始学 Linux:入门指南

从零开始学 Linux:入门指南

Linux 操作系统已经成为了现代计算机和服务器的标准,它不仅在技术领域中使用广泛,而且在不同的行业都有着广泛的应用。如果你想开始学习 Linux,但是不知道从何开始,那么本文将为你提供一个 Linux 入门指南,帮助你快速入门,了解 Linux 操作系统的一些基本知识。

Linux 操作系统的基础知识

1. 什么是 Linux?

Linux 是一个开源的操作系统内核,由芬兰计算机科学家 Linus Torvalds 开发。与微软的 Windows 操作系统不同,Linux 是免费的,任何人都可以在 GNU 通用公共许可证下使用和修改它。

2. Linux 和 UNIX 有什么区别?

Linux 操作系统是基于 UNIX 操作系统的,但是它们之间还是有一些区别的。最大的区别就在于 Linux 是一个开源的操作系统,而 UNIX 是一个商业操作系统。此外,Linux 还支持更多的硬件平台和扩展性,而 UNIX 主要是为大型工作站和服务器设计的。

3. Linux 的优点是什么?

Linux 操作系统有很多优点,其中最重要的是:

- 开源:所有的源代码都是公开可见的,用户可以自由修改和分发。
- 安全:Linux 有强大的安全功能,可以有效防止恶意攻击。
- 稳定:Linux 可以长时间运行,不需要频繁地重启。
- 可扩展:Linux 操作系统可以非常方便地添加和卸载软件包和设备驱动程序。
- 易于定制:Linux 操作系统可以根据需要进行定制,只包含需要的软件包。

4. Linux 的常用发行版有哪些?

Linux 有很多常用的发行版,以下是其中一些:

- Ubuntu
- Fedora
- CentOS
- Debian
- Arch Linux

5. Linux 的核心组成部分是什么?

Linux 由以下几个核心组成部分组成:

- 内核:Linux 的核心部分,控制硬件资源。
- Shell:用户与系统交互的接口。
- 文件系统:用于存储和组织数据。
- 工具:Linux 提供了很多基本的工具来管理系统,如文本编辑器,命令行工具等。

Linux 命令行的基础知识

1. 什么是命令行?

命令行是 Linux 操作系统中最常用和最强大的工具之一。它是一个文本界面,允许用户在不使用鼠标的情况下与操作系统进行交互。

2. shell 是什么?

shell 是一个命令行的解释器,用于解释用户输入的命令。它是用户与 Linux 系统交互的主要接口。

3. Linux 命令的结构

Linux 命令通常由三个部分组成:命令、选项和参数。命令是要执行的操作,选项是命令行开头带有一个短横线的字母或单词,用于设置命令的某些属性和行为。参数则是用于传递给命令的数据和信息。

4. 常用的 Linux 命令

以下是一些最常见的 Linux 命令:

- ls:列出当前目录中的文件和目录。
- cd:改变工作目录。
- mkdir:创建一个新的目录。
- rm:删除一个文件或目录。
- cp:复制一个文件或目录。
- mv:移动或重命名一个文件或目录。
- cat:显示文件的内容。
- grep:在文件中查找指定的模式。
- ps:列出当前系统中正在运行的进程。
- kill:终止一个正在运行的进程。

5. 如何获取帮助?

若你不知道如何使用某个命令或需要查看其语法,可以使用帮助功能。大多数 Linux 命令都有一个参数“--help”,可以使用这个参数来获取帮助和命令的语法。

本文提供了 Linux 入门的一些基本知识和常用命令。学习 Linux 的过程可能会有些陡峭,但是只要坚持不懈,你将成为一个 Linux 神。